p15.34 Forces P x = 580 lb and P y = 220 lb act on the teeth of the

gear shown in Figure P15.34. The gear has a radius R = 6 in., and

the solid gear shaft has a diameter of 2.0 in. Using a = 5 in., determine

the normal and shear stresses at (a) point H and (b) point K.

Show the orientation of these stresses on an appropriate sketch.

p15.37 Solid shaft AB of the pulley assembly shown in Figure

P15.37/38 has a diameter of 35 mm. The length dimensions of the

assembly are a = 80 mm, b = 150 mm, and c = 115 mm, and the

diameter of the pulley is 130 mm. The pulley belt tension is P = 950 N.

Determine the principal stresses and the maximum in-plane shear

stress at point H on top of the shaft.

p15.35 A 7 in. diameter pulley is attached to a solid 1.0 in.

diameter steel shaft. The tension forces in the pulley belt are T 2 =

160 lb and T 1 = 30 lb, each acting in the x′–y′ plane, as shown in

Figure P15.35. Tension T 2 is oriented at β = 30° with respect to the

y′ axis. Using a = 7 in., determine the normal and shear stresses at

(a) point H and (b) point K. Show the orientation of these stresses

on an appropriate sketch.

p15.38 Solid shaft AB of the pulley assembly shown in Figure

P15.37/38 has a diameter of 1.75 in. The length dimensions of the

assembly are a = 3.0 in., b = 5.5 in., and c = 4.5 in., and the diameter

of the pulley is 5 in. The pulley belt tension is P = 250 lb.

Determine the absolute maximum shear stress at point K, which is

located on the side of the shaft.

p15.39 The tube shown in Figure P15.39/40 has an outside

diameter of 3.50 in., a wall thickness of 0.12 in., and length dimensions

of a = 15 in. and b = 7 in. The load magnitudes are P x = 850 lb,

P y = 375 lb, and P z = 550 lb. Determine the principal stresses on the

side of the tube at point K, and show these results on a properly

oriented stress element.

p15.36 A force P z = 780 N is exerted on control arm BC, which

is securely attached to the solid 30 mm diameter shaft shown in

Figure P15.36. The dimensions of the assembly are a = 150 mm

and b = 120 mm. Determine the absolute maximum shear stress in

the shaft at (a) point H and (b) point K.
